How to keep an RPG PbP Board Alive

So, you have had a board for a while now. The story has been going along well and suddenly people get busy and stop posting. A major thread is frozen and nothing goes forward. Players leave or find other places to be and the board dies. Here are some tips, I have found work for me, to help you get through the dry posting periods and perhaps even avoid a complete halt to the story.
